Web2 Answers. Microsoft IIS server does not support SFTP (or SSH) at all, on any version of IIS or Windows. IIS supports secure FTP (FTPS or FTP over TLS/SSL) though. It's a different (incompatible) protocol than SFTP, but most "FTP" clients support both SFTP and FTPS. When setting up an FTPS server, make sure you disable plain (unencrypted) FTP!
